Job Summary and Qualifications

Labor and Delivery Nurse 

 

The Registered Nurse performs direct patient care within the scope of the Registered Nurse Practice Act.  

Utilizes therapeutic communication in daily practice. Maintains a safe therapeutic environment. Identifies nursing problems as they relate to the individual needs of the patient. Registered Nurse plans individualized patient care while utilizing an interdisciplinary approach. Participates in performance improvement activities. Provides care and coordinates participation that fosters the goals of the hospital’s mission and vision statement. 

 

When acting in chargenurserole, registered nurses are responsible for day-to-day activities to ensure the delivery of quality patient care in a therapeutic environment. Make staff assignments based on patient need, acuity and the skill of the staff. Serve as role models and clinical resource for the staff. Respond in a timely manner to requests for information or follow-up with physician, staff or patient issues.

What qualifications you will need:  

 

Your degree from an accredited School of Professional Nursing (B.S. or A.S.) 

1 year of RN experience 

Labor and Delivery experience required for PRN role

BLS 

ACLS Required within 6 months 

NRP Required within 6 months? 

AWHONN basic, intermediate and advanced within one year? 

CPI Training & Certification required within 6 months 

Current licensure by Tennessee Board of Nursing or Compact State

At its founding in 1968, Nashville-based HCA was one of the nation's first hospital companies. Today, we are the nation's leading provider of healthcare services, a company comprised of locally managed facilities that includes about 165 hospitals and 115 freestanding surgery centers in 20 states and England and employing approximately 204,000 people. Approximately four to five percent of all inpatient care delivered in the country today is provided by HCA facilities. Richard M. Bracken serves as Chairman of HCA and R. Milton Johnson is the company's President and Chief Executive Officer.
